Based on my research, this issue may occured by having other web site in
the IIS bound to the IP address of the machine.
Please reconfigure the IIS so the IP address is not bound to any particular
web site and make sure the Reporting Services web sites are configured
under the default web site and the IP setting for the Report Services
virtual directories are set to "All Unassigned".
